About The 1906 Project, Inc.

The 1906 Project, Inc. is dedicated to creating stronger communities through collaboration, innovation, and meaningful programs that support families, youth, and seniors across Southeast Queens.
Our Story

Building Stronger Neighborhoods, Together

Founded in 1995, The 1906 Project, Inc. is a 501(c)(3) charitable organization dedicated to transforming lives and strengthening the communities of Southeast Queens, New York. We believe that resilient neighborhoods are built from the ground up, fueled by collaboration, citizen engagement, and accessible public programming. 

Our mission is simple yet vital: we identify gaps in the delivery of critical community service programs and work hand-in-hand with local leaders, businesses, and grassroots innovators to implement immediate, impactful solutions. Whether we are helping families face temporary economic hardships or training the next generation of leaders, we are deeply committed to individual and community success. 

How We Work

The Power of Partnership

At The 1906 Project, we maximize our impact through the power of collaboration. We bridge the gap between community needs and the resources required to solve them. 

Our strategic partnerships focus on three core pillars: 

Bridging Resource Gaps:

Providing the financial, administrative, or structural support needed to keep vital neighborhood initiatives running.

Professional & Directional Expertise:

Elevating local services by offering professional guidance, technical expertise, and strategic direction.

Targeted Community Programming:

Designing and delivering accessible initiatives that directly support youth development, empower families, and uplift seniors.

Who We Partner With 

Grassroots & Start-ups: Individuals and nascent non-profit organizations that require additional resources, administrative backing, or institutional support to meet a pressing community need. 

Established Institutions: Long-standing local organizations searching for the technical expertise, physical infrastructure, or additional capacity required to scale their existing community programs. 

Pillars of Service

Our Legacy of Impact & Pillars of Service

What began as a vision by our board members to channel their collective talents, connections, and resources into Southeast Queens has grown into decades of sustained community advocacy. Originally incorporated as the Zeta Zeta Lambda Company, Inc., the organization officially evolved into The 1906 Project, Inc. in 2012, marking a modern era of expanded regional outreach. 

Our work is anchored in several key areas of community transformation:

A Central Hub for Southeast Queens

In 1996, the organization made its first major real estate acquisition, purchasing a 10,000-square-foot former Salvation Army building located at the northeast corner of Linden Boulevard and 220th Street in Cambria Heights. Our foundational goal was to move a local Senior Center out of a church basement and into a modern, first-class, handicap-accessible facility. 

Today, that vision thrives. Since 2007, the Alpha Phi Alpha Senior Citizens Center has served as our anchor tenant, utilizing a 6,000-square-foot space to support local seniors. The remaining facility serves as a vibrant, central operational hub for multiple community-based organizations across the region. 

Housing Security & Foreclosure Prevention

When the national housing crisis hit local families, The 1906 Project took direct action. Backed by a $300,000 grant from New York State, we administered a comprehensive Foreclosure Prevention Program for the residents of Community District 12. By hosting educational workshops and partnering with The Hopkins Law Group to provide free, vital legal consultations, we successfully helped save families from losing their homes. 

Educational Empowerment & Global Relief

We are dedicated to fostering excellence in the next generation. In 2010, we established The 1906 Project, Inc. David F. Bluford Education Award in honor of the legendary educator. This scholarship recognizes exceptional high school seniors who excel in academics and extracurriculars as they pursue their college degrees. 

Our compassion also extends beyond our borders; following the devastating 2010 earthquake in Haiti, The Project mobilized to contribute directly to the Alpha Phi Alpha Fraternity, Inc. Haitian Relief Fund to support international recovery and rebuilding efforts. 

Seasonal & Holiday Joy

We believe that strengthening a community means showing up for families during the most meaningful times of the year. Through our annual holiday initiatives, we have proudly distributed more than 1,500 toys to local children between the ages of 2 and 11, and provided over 1,000 Thanksgiving meal baskets to community residents, seniors, and families facing economic hardships.
